  • PC.

    Consoles used to be cheap enough to justify their limitations. Nowadays, once you buy the console, controller(s), controller charger, PS+ subscription, and a few games, you could have bought a PC with better (or at minimum, the same) graphics, more input options, a WAY bigger game library, and FREE online play. You already pay for your internet connection, why should you pay again because you want to play Playstation with it?

    Plus, your platform is (almost) always backwards compatible, you can play on custom servers, you can play with mods, and if you're just dying to play some console games, emulation is also an option for you.

    Not to mention, if you don't have one already, simply having a desktop PC makes computer-related tasks and even web browsing SO much easier than with a laptop or, even worse, mobile device.

  • This isn't new. It's always been this way. He's just finally saying the quiet part out loud.

    The FCC has always asserted governance over the airwaves on the basis that only so many frequencies are available so regulations are required to ensure their limited availability goes toward the advancement of the public good.

    Because the airwaves are freely available to anyone with an antenna, one of the ways the FCC "ensures the advancement of the public good" is regulating what's allowed to be shown and said on television under the basis that children are watching at home.

    The FCC has a long and varied history of enforcing censorship on the airwaves. It used to be that women's periods couldn't be mentioned, it used to be that actors had to keep one foot on the floor so they didn't show "a man and woman in bed together."

    Violators have always been subject to fines and revocation of their license. Corrective action has always been at the sole discretion of the FCC. The only thing that's changed is how openly aggressive the FCC has been wielding their authority.

    Historically, the FCC has always been regarded as having too much power, but they've always managed to avoid regulation by wielding it responsibly and conservatively and generally not pissing off the public to much. The current administration is highlighting why this has been a mistake.

  • Entropy. The second law of thermodynamics. Things naturally change from a more-ordered state into a less-ordered state.

    Energy is required to reverse this process. All the processes you describe are putting things into a more-ordered state and thus, require energy in some form.
